About Ohmium

Established in 2019, Ohmium is dedicated to advancing green hydrogen technologies to foster a sustainable future. Headquartered in the US with R&D centers in San Francisco Bay, Chennai, and Bangalore, the company operates India's pioneering Gigafactory in Bangalore for manufacturing PEM electrolyzers. Ohmium focuses on developing modular, safe, and scalable emissions-free hydrogen solutions through its patented PEM electrolyzer technology. The company maintains strategic R&D collaborations with top institutions including IIT India, CECRI India, Politecnico di Torino University, Italy, and Comillas Pontifical University, Spain.

Role Overview

The role involves developing and executing process and mechanical basic engineering work for hydrogen production facilities and downstream systems. Key tasks include generating essential engineering deliverables such as design basis documents, P&IDs, flow diagrams, equipment datasheets, and scope documents. The engineer will design preliminary equipment sizing, create and maintain Excel-based engineering models, perform fundamental calculations for various process conditions, and support supplier information gathering through RFQs and cost estimations.

Key Responsibilities

  • Create foundational engineering documentation and data for hydrogen production systems including operating cases, flow diagrams, balance calculations, and equipment lists.
  • Develop and manage audit-compliant, Excel-based engineering tools for calculations with clear assumptions and controls.
  • Perform primary calculations relating to gas flow, compressor power, pressure, cooling, utility usage, and other process requirements.
  • Establish process parameters such as design pressures, temperatures, operating modes, utilities, and control interfaces.
  • Determine preliminary equipment specifications, sizing, and supplier quotation preparation essentials.
  • Critically analyze inputs from various engineering teams, EPC contractors, and vendors to ensure sound design integrity.
  • Identify when advanced simulations, detailed stress analyses, safety reviews, or third-party validations are necessary.
  • Assess process and mechanical integration risks related to operating conditions, materials, drainage, control strategies, and abnormal scenarios.
  • Specify technical and interface requirements for compression packages and downstream hydrogen systems including storage, cooling, purification, and dispensing.
  • Support integration of hydrogen delivery applications such as loading bays, refueling stations, export systems, and pipeline interfaces.
  • Review mechanical package layouts, utility demands, connection requirements, vendor documentation, and installation constraints.
  • Evaluate material selection considering hydrogen compatibility, corrosion, embrittlement, cleanliness, and project requirements.
  • Undertake technical optimization and value engineering efforts.
  • Identify and prequalify suitable suppliers and prepare detailed RFQ packages including datasheets.
  • Manage supplier interactions, technical clarifications, and quotation evaluations to support budget estimates and cost breakdowns.
  • Create and maintain structured cost databases and preliminary bills of materials.
  • Identify cost-saving alternatives and supplier strategies.
  • Assist EPC partners during project phases ensuring alignment with design basis and resolving technical queries.
  • Participate in safety and design reviews including HAZID, HAZOP, and constructability sessions.
  • Provide on-site support during construction phases including installation readiness, interface coordination, and commissioning preparations.
